Career Development: Include illustrations in your manuscripts

As a career development tool it is very useful to develop skills in illustration and graphic design. Several journal editors have told me that illustrations in a paper, especially those that depict a key concept, theory or causal path way, can improve the citation rate of the paper.  I think this will be especially true now that PubMed Central has the ability to search for illustrations and includes illustrations in search results.

Another advantage of providing illustrations is that their availability online often co-opts others into describing the concept in question in your terms.  Researchers often download the images from PubMed Central and use them in their classes, lectures and seminars and then explain the concepts using the language in the figure caption.
